Lemon Snack Mix! I’m just loving Summer! Especially spending time with my family. If it’s just us sitting around talking or watching fireworks, we love a good snack! I made this Lemon Snack Mix the other day and now it’s going to be a family tradition!

- 6 cups Chex corn cereal
- 2 cups mini pretzels
- 2 cups animal crackers
- 1 1/2 cups white chocolate chips
- 4 Tablespoon butter
- 1/4 cup lemon curd
- 1 juice of a fresh lemon
- 1 1/2 cups powdered sugar
- 2 Tablespoons powdered lemon gelatin
- Line 2 cookie sheets with parchment paper. In a large bowl, toss the cereal, pretzels, and cookies.
- Combine the white chocolate chips, butter, lemon curd, and lemon juice in a microwave safe bowl. Microwave at 50 percent power in 15 second intervals, stirring, until melted. Whisk until smooth.
- Pour the white chocolate mixture over the snack mix, toss to coat. Sprinkle with 1 cup powdered sugar and the powdered gelatin and toss again. Spread on the prepared cookie sheets and let dry. 30 minutes. Sprinkle remaining 1/2 cup powdered sugar on top.
